Optimizing the economic structure and maintaining long-term sustainable economic growth will become the normal in the new period. The downlink economic growth rate brings pressure on employment. In the context of growing aging population and demographic dividend reducing gradually, how does the employment structure adapt to industrial structural upgrading has become an urgent and long-term problem.Since the influence mechanism of industrial structural upgrading on the employment is complicated, the employment effects of industrial structural upgrading has not been unanimous conclusions in the existing empirical literature yet. The purpose of this dissertation is to explore the mechanisms and effects of the industrial structural upgrading affect on total employment and employment structure,proposing some measures for employment expansion and employment structure optimization based on the current situation of the industrial structure and employment, then to make the virtuous circle of industrial structural upgrading and employment structural upgrading ultimatly.On the theoretical level, firstly, this paper summarizes the general rules of industrial structural upgrading and employment development, such as Petty-Clark theorem, industrial structure theory by Kuznets, a uniform analysis of development pattern by Chenery and Syrquin. Secondly, there is a discription about the general factors that affect employment in China, including economic growth, technological progress, industrial restructuring, labor market segmentation,etc. Thirdly, the paper analyses the mechanism of industrial structural upgrading and employment. For the inter-industry upgrading,Lilien's sector transfer theory framework is used to discuss the impact of the industrial structural adjustment on the unemployment rate based on the assumptions that labor transfer between different sectors are time consuming, a theoretical model of inflow and outflow has been established, then the theoretical analysis concluded that the difference of cross-sector employment growth rate is positively correlated with the overall unemployment rate. Nowadays the international vertical specialization is so popular, the intra-industry upgrading influences the employment structure in two aspects by creating a simple model of intermediate inputs:on one hand, increasing the demand for highly skilled workers; on the other hand, expanding the wage gap between high-skilled and low-skilled labor workers. Finally, the way for industrial structural upgrading to impact on the employment and conduction obstacles in a segmental labor market are analysised. There are three mianly pathes related to the industrial structural upgrading and employment adjustment:price effect, income effect and technical correlation effect. The labor migration among industries will be changed by four factors in the context of labor market segmentation:barriers to the movement of workers,barriers to job mobility, cost of wage bargaining and labor-post matching efficiency.On the empirical level, firstly, a range of indicators are used to examine the status quo of China's industrial structure and employment. For example, the level of sophistication of the industrial structure, industrial structure change speed, efficiency of the industrial structure, the input-output correlation characteristics, deviation degree of industrial structure, coefficient of binary comparison, employment elasticity, employment size and employment structure, etc. The industrial structure and employment status of China could be judged by combining the "standard model" of international industrial structure and employment structure.Then the paper makes an empirically test of the industrial structural upgrading effects on total employment and employment structure by using a panel data model. In this section two basic employment models are established respectively from the levels of economic growth and investment based on the C-D production function. The impact of the industrial structural upgrading, technological progress and investments on employment are estimated in the expanded model. This dissertation tests the capital stock of 29 provincial-level regions during 1992-2012, using data envelopment analysis (DEA) method to calculate the total factor productivity with the Malmquist productivity index; in order to estimate the total employment effect of industrial structural upgrading and technological progress, the interaction term of these two variables are introduced to the model. Finally, the paper estimates the employment absorption capacity for different industrial sectors by gray correlation method. Grey correlation analysis includes the overall analysis, four stage analysis and internal analysis of the tertiary industry, and the judgment of industrial employment absorption capacity is mainly based on the curve fitting degree between output sequence and employment series, named the correlation degree.The main conclusions of this paper are as follows:industrial structural upgrading causes a reduction in total employment, while promotes the employment structure upgrading, the interaction of industrial structural upgrading and technological progress increases total employment. Fixed asset investment promotes economic growth, but could not lead to total employment growth, the investment has a negative correlation with employment structure upgrading because that fixed asset investment is invalid for tertiary industry employment growth. International vertical specialization increases the demand of high-skilled labor, skilled labor and unskilled labor wages gap widened. The effects of technological innovation and real wages on employment are not significant, indicating that technological innovation of scale and efficiency improvement are poor and the ability of consumer-driven economic growth and employment growth is weak. At the same time, this paper combines the international standard model of industrial structure and employment structure, the index calculation results show that industrial structure and employment structure deviation keeps decreasing, the deviation reduction degree is accelerating especially since 2002. The grey correlation analysis shows that the tertiary industry has the strongest employment absorption capacity, but in recent years the second industry output structure and employment associated in the highest correlation degree. Industrial adjustment policies affects the correlation distribution patterns of industrial structure and employment. In the last section of the paper, some measures are proposed, such as:increasing technological innovation investment; diverting investment structure to tertiary industry; development of modern production services; strengthening vocational education and elite education; improvement of the market mechanism and social security system, etc.
